The ExxonMobil Bernard Harris Math and Science Scholarships offer a unique chance for motivated students in the United States to advance their education in math and science. Named after Dr. Bernard Harris, the first African American to conduct a spacewalk, this scholarship celebrates diversity and strives for excellence in ST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, and Mathematics) education. It supports students with a strong interest in these fields, helping to cultivate future STEM leaders.

Partnership for STEM Excellence

ExxonMobil, a leading global energy company, has created this scholarship with Dr. Bernard Harris. They aim to encourage students from all backgrounds, especially those underrepresented in STEM, to explore careers in these essential fields. By offering financial support, ExxonMobil and Dr. Harris aim to break down barriers to education and foster a new generation of innovators and problem-solvers.

Eligibility and Scholarship Benefits

Eligible candidates include high school seniors planning to study STEM-related subjects at accredited U.S. colleges or universities. Applicants should demonstrate academic prowess, leadership qualities, and a commitment to enhancing diversity in STEM fields. Scholarship winners receive financial aid covering tuition, books, and other academic costs, enabling them to focus on their studies and career goals without financial strain. Additionally, scholars benefit from mentoring and networking opportunities, further enriching their educational journey.

Fields of Study

This scholarship supports undergraduates pursuing degrees in STEM disciplines such as mathematics, engineering, computer science, and the natural sciences. It encourages students to pursue their interests in these areas and promotes creativity, innovation, and critical thinking.

Applying for the Scholarship

The application process involves submitting an online form, academic transcripts, letters of recommendation, and a personal statement detailing career aspirations in STEM. Students are encouraged to highlight projects or activities showcasing their passion for and commitment to their chosen fields.
